The Evolution of Night Vision Technology

The history of night vision technology dates back to the early 20th century, with the development of infrared imaging for military use. The technology continued to advance during World War II, with the introduction of image intensification devices that amplified ambient light to improve visibility in low light conditions. Over the years, significant advancements have been made in thermal imaging, digital image processing, and sensor technology, leading to the creation of highly sophisticated night vision devices.

Types of Night Vision Devices

There are several types of night vision devices available today, each designed for specific applications and operational requirements. These include:

1. Image Intensifier Tubes

Image intensifier tubes are the most common type of night vision technology, amplifying ambient light to provide visibility in low light conditions. These devices are often used in night vision goggles, scopes, and cameras.

2. Thermal Imaging Systems

Thermal imaging systems detect the heat emitted by objects and create a visual representation based on temperature differences. These devices are effective for detecting targets in complete darkness or through environmental obstructions such as smoke, fog, or dust.

3. Digital Night Vision

Digital night vision devices use advanced sensor technology and digital image processing to provide high-quality, real-time imagery in low light conditions. These devices often offer enhanced features such as video recording, wireless connectivity, and image enhancement capabilities.

Bayonet: Purpose and Functionality

Purpose of Bayonets

The primary purpose of a bayonet is to turn a standard issue rifle into a spear or pike for close combat situations. When ammunition runs out or in situations where firing a weapon is not feasible, a soldier can rely on the bayonet as a last line of defense. Additionally, bayonets serve as a psychological weapon, instilling fear in the enemy and boosting the morale of friendly forces.

Functionality of Bayonets

Bayonets are designed to be attached to the muzzle of a rifle, effectively turning the firearm into a melee weapon. They come in various shapes and sizes, but most bayonets feature a blade with a sharp point for thrusting and a cutting edge for slashing. Some modern bayonets also include additional features such as wire cutters and sawback edges for increased utility.

Different Types of Bayonets

There are several types of bayonets, each tailored to specific firearms and combat needs. The most common types include the plug bayonet, socket bayonet, sword bayonet, and knife bayonet. Each type has its own advantages and disadvantages, and their usage depends on the rifle and the tactical requirements of the mission.

Caliber of the Firearm

One of the most crucial factors to consider when buying ammunition is the caliber of your firearm. The caliber refers to the internal diameter of the gun barrel and determines the size of the ammunition that the firearm is designed to shoot. Using the wrong caliber of ammunition can not only lead to inaccurate shooting but also pose a safety risk. It is important to always use the correct caliber of ammunition as specified by the manufacturer of your firearm.

Before purchasing ammunition, it is essential to know the specific caliber of your firearm. This information can typically be found on the barrel or slide of the gun. Common calibers include .22, 9mm, .45, .223, and .308, among others. It is important to match the caliber of the ammunition to the caliber of your firearm to ensure proper functionality and safety.

Advantages of Bolt-Action Rifles for Long-Range Precision Shooting

Superior Accuracy and Consistency

One of the primary advantages of bolt-action rifles for long-range shooting is their superior accuracy and consistency. The design of a bolt-action rifle allows for a solid lockup of the bolt to the barrel, resulting in minimal movement and vibration during the firing process. This, in turn, leads to more consistent shot placement and improved accuracy at long distances.

Additionally, bolt-action rifles are known for their smooth and precise trigger pulls, which further contribute to the overall accuracy of the firearm. The combination of a rigid bolt-to-barrel lockup and a quality trigger mechanism makes bolt-action rifles well-suited for achieving tight groupings at extended ranges.

Reliability and Durability

Another advantage of bolt-action rifles is their reliability and durability. The simple and robust design of bolt-action rifles makes them less prone to malfunctions and easier to maintain compared to other types of firearms. This is particularly important for long-range shooters who rely on their equipment to perform consistently in various environmental conditions.

Furthermore, bolt-action rifles are often built to withstand the higher pressures associated with long-range cartridges, making them a reliable choice for shooters who demand consistent performance over extended shooting sessions.

The Barrel

The barrel of a rifle is perhaps one of the most critical components. It is the long, metal tube through which the bullet travels when the rifle is fired. The quality and length of the barrel can significantly impact the accuracy and range of the rifle. Additionally, the barrel's rifling, which consists of spiral grooves on the inside, helps to stabilize the bullet as it travels down the barrel, resulting in improved accuracy.

Barrels can be made from various materials, including steel, carbon fiber, and aluminum. Each material has its own set of benefits and drawbacks, such as weight, durability, and heat resistance. Additionally, some barrels are designed to be easily interchangeable, allowing users to switch between different barrel lengths or calibers.

Materials Used in Tactical Vests

Tactical vests are constructed using a variety of materials, each chosen for its specific properties and benefits. Common materials used in the construction of tactical vests include ballistic nylon, Kevlar, and ceramic plates.

Ballistic nylon is a durable and abrasion-resistant material that provides excellent protection against ballistic threats. Kevlar is a synthetic fiber known for its high tensile strength and is often used in the production of bulletproof vests. Ceramic plates are used to reinforce the ballistic protection of tactical vests, providing additional resistance to high-velocity projectiles.

The combination of these materials ensures that tactical vests are capable of providing a high level of protection while remaining lightweight and flexible, allowing for ease of movement during combat operations.

The Mechanics and Advantages of Using a Revolver

Mechanics of a Revolver

The revolver operates on a simple yet effective mechanism. Unlike semi-automatic pistols, which use a slide to eject spent casings and load a new round into the chamber, a revolver uses a rotating cylinder to accomplish the same task. The cylinder contains multiple chambers, each holding a single cartridge. When the trigger is pulled, the cylinder rotates, aligning a fresh cartridge with the barrel and allowing the hammer to strike the primer, firing the round. This design makes the revolver highly reliable and easy to maintain, as there are fewer moving parts to potentially malfunction.

Different Types of Revolvers

There are several different types of revolvers, each with its own unique features and advantages. The most common type is the single-action revolver, which requires the hammer to be manually cocked before each shot. This design offers a light and consistent trigger pull, making it popular among target shooters and cowboy action enthusiasts. On the other hand, double-action revolvers allow the user to both cock the hammer and fire the weapon with a single pull of the trigger, offering a faster rate of fire and greater versatility in tactical situations. Additionally, there are also modern variants of revolvers that incorporate advanced materials and features, such as polymer frames and high-capacity cylinders, to meet the demands of today's armed forces and law enforcement agencies.

Advantages of Using a Revolver

One of the key advantages of using a revolver in military and defense scenarios is its simplicity and reliability. Unlike semi-automatic pistols, which can be prone to jamming if not properly maintained, revolvers are known for their robustness and ability to function in adverse conditions. This makes them an ideal choice for soldiers and law enforcement officers who may find themselves in high-stress situations where a malfunctioning weapon could mean the difference between life and death. Additionally, revolvers are renowned for their stopping power, as they are capable of firing powerful cartridges with deep penetration and devastating terminal ballistics. This makes them well-suited for use in close-quarters combat and self-defense situations where every shot needs to count.
